Quote from: TurkinaHow would the 3 point guards attach to the bike? Hmmm...
I am making it out of 3/8th thick flat plate. I would make the front hoops as 1 piece and the 3rd piece will bolt on to it and use the motor mounts in the top rear of the engine. Advantage of doing this way ... You dont need to support the engine fron falling out of the frame when you take the 3 bolts out ... cos 1 bolt holding it will let it pivot out of place ...That same bolt hole can be used for a frame slider. I would have to cut your sliders and I think Aluminium ... cos I really prefer doing metal over plastc ... but there might be merits to plastic as well being softer and slipperier ... So its a 2 point, expandable to 3 point and can take a slider on top of that ... of course at this point all we have is an idea in my head ... so we should get working on this.

Quote from: sprint_9What do you do for engine bolts, if they use those bolts wont the stockers be too short?
Ha Ha ... you didn't think I over looked somehting that big in 25 prior instances did ya ...
I have 12 inch long bolts supplied with them ... and the bolts that come with the suzuki ones were too short ... we tried it on Davipu's bike before his Cross country and back run (the east to west edition) ... too short. For 3 pointers ... You use 2 bolts I have with the guards and re use the stcok front one for the rear cos that's gotta be shorter ...
